Sonya Hussyn is a well-established Pakistani television and film actress, known for a variety of roles dating back to her debut. She appeared in Dareecha early in her career and went on to star in dramas including Aisi Hai Tanhai, Ishq Zahe Naseeb, Nazo, and Muhabbat Tujhe Alvida among others, delivering performances that showcased emotional depth and range.

In addition to television work, she has also appeared in films such as Tich Button (2022) and the 2025 horror drama Deemak. Most recently she is associated with an upcoming television project titled Masoom, which pairs her with Imran Ashraf and promises a compelling narrative on Hum TV, directed by Barkat Siddiqui.
